SUMMARY:Lecture / Discussion:Victors for Art: Michigan's Alumni Collectors—Part I: Figuration
DESCRIPTION:Commemorating the University of Michigan’s 2017 Bicentennial\, Victors for Art: Michigan’s Alumni Collectors celebrates the deep impact of Michigan alumni on the global art world.\n\nThis exhibition features works collected by a diverse group of alumni and the artworks themselves span 3\,500 years of art making​\, from ancient sculptures to multimedia works by emerging artists. Victors for Art offers visitors an unprecedented opportunity to view art that may have never been publicly displayed otherwise—and most certainly\, not together. Presented in two parts—Figuration (February 18-June 11\, 2017) and Abstraction (July 1- October 29\, 2017) this first part\, Figuration will presents art across a wide range of media\, time periods\, and geographies including works by artists as diverse as Christo\, Jean Dubuffet\, Georgia O’Keeffe\, and Elisabeth Vigeé Le Brun\, among others. By assembling these seemingly disparate works and displaying them alongside one another\, the scope of what is encompassed by the term “figuration” is explored and revealed\, even as its meaning continues to evolve today.\n\nLead support for Victors for Art: Michigan's Alumni Collectors is provided by the University of Michigan Office of the Provost\, Michigan Medicine\, the University of Michigan Office of the President\, the Michigan Council for Arts and Cultural Affairs and the National Endowment for the Arts\, and the University of Michigan Bicentennial Office.

SUMMARY:Performance:Neil Woodward
DESCRIPTION:Neil may be the only person alive who played both banjo at the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ame and Jew’s harp at Lincoln Center. For over thirty years he has shared folk music’s warmth and wisdom with Great Lakes audiences. In such historic surroundings as Crossroads Village\, Grand Traverse Lighthouse and Greenfield Village\, and in schools and libraries lake-to-lake\, his vast repertoire and enthusiasm bring to life the true Michigan experience for people from around the world. The Legislature of the State of Michigan officially named Neil Woodward Michigan’s Troubadour in recognition of his lifelong commitment to preservation of Great Lakes folk music and culture.  What does it mean for you? A one-of-a-kind performance that pays tribute to light keepers\, immigrants\, laborers\, sailors\, soldiers\, teachers\, mothers\, fathers\, lumberjacks\, railroaders\, farmers\, hobos\, auto workers\, dancers\, singers\, musicians and dogs.
